Joyce Vance – Updated Sep 2023

Joyce Vance is a well-known lawyer from the United States. Joyce Vance served as the United States attorney for the Northern District of Alabama from 2009 to 2017.

Joyce Vance – Education

Vance graduated from Bates College in Lewiston, Maine, in 1982. She also earned her Juris Doctorate from the University of Virginia School of Law in 1985.

Professional Career

Joyce Vance began her career in Washington, DC as a litigator at Bradley Arant Boult Cummings LLP. In 1991, she made contact with the United States Attorney’s Office for the Northern District of Alabama. She has spent ten years in the Criminal Division, working on investigations involving Eric Robert Rudolph, who blew up a Birmingham abortion clinic and murdered a police officer.

One of her most notable accomplishments was being nominated by then-President Barack Obama to become United States Attorney for the Northern District of Alabama. Furthermore, she was appointed on May 15, 2009, and her appointment was confirmed by the United States Senate on August 7, 2009.

Furthermore, on August 27, 2009, she made a pledge with US Attorney General Eric Holder. In April 2017, she joined the University of Alabama School of Law as a Visiting Lecturer in Law, shortly after leaving her position as an attorney.

Vance delivered a lecture on criminal justice reform, criminal procedure, and civil rights. Moreover, she signed a contract with MSNBC in 2018 to become a contributor, frequently providing on-air commentary on developments in the Mueller investigation and other legal issues involving the Trump administration.

She has also co-hosted the #SistersInLaw podcast with Jill Wine-Banks, Barbara McQuade, and Kimberly Atkins Stohr since 2021, as well as the Cafe Insider podcast with fellow former United States Attorney Preet Bharara. Vance also serves on the States United Democracy Center’s bipartisan advisory board.
